I stumbled upon this infographic article and the title is "Is Facebook changing the entire college experience?" It gives specific data on professors on Facebook, and qualities of people most likely to succeed in college based on their activity on Facebook. I think that is one of the most interesting points it brings up because I consider myself on studious person (Dean's list for the past 3 semesters, always take over 15 hours, summer school and minimesters every year) and I do recognize that I comment more and am active on the site. Facebook has changed how we make friends and socialize in the real world. for example my freshman year I added a lot of the people in my dorm, all of whom I had just met, and got to know them much faster than I would have without facebook, and it created that relationship fast. I feel like I am even more connected to the people around me because I can see what is going on in their life.  You can make more friends, get more party invites, socialize online; all of these things are the college experience with a little boost from Facebook.
